The Tokyo Olympics 2020 is about to end, and the Hong Kong team has achieved great results this year.

The DAB conducted a questionnaire survey on sports habits and sports policies, and found that 83.2% of the people interviewed said that they would watch the Tokyo Olympics, while more than 66.8% of the people agreed that Radio Hong Kong has a TV channel dedicated to broadcasting sports events and programs.


The DAB believes that the government still has a lot of room for improvement in the "universal, elite, and event-oriented" sports activities. It suggests that the authorities should continue to increase funding for various programs for the development of elite athletes.

In addition, in order to make sports more popular, the DAB proposes to introduce electronic sports vouchers. The citizens can use sports vouchers to pay for sports activities or courses approved by the government.


The DAB conducted a questionnaire survey on sports habits and sports policies, and put forward a "sports policy and development blueprint for the next ten years."

(Photo by Golden Chess)

The DAB conducted a telephone questionnaire survey between July and August this year, interviewing 1,187 Hong Kong residents aged 12 or above.

The results showed that 83.6% of the citizens surveyed said that they had done one or more exercises every week in the past year; more than half of the citizens said that each exercise usually takes half an hour to an hour.

In addition, 30.1% of the interviewed citizens said that the main reason for obstructing exercise is "lack of time."

And 73.7% and 71.1% of the citizens respectively agreed that Hong Kong would host more international sports events and support the government to provide subsidies to citizens participating in sports activities.

The DAB Legislative Council Member Zheng Yongshun pointed out that in the Legislative Council meeting on August 18, a member's motion to "formulate sports policies and development blueprints for the next ten years" will be proposed. Powerful sports associations provide cross-annual funding.

It is also recommended that the government strengthen support for the advancement and employment development of active and retired athletes, including reviewing and increasing the remuneration of athletes at all levels of sports academies.

Zheng also suggested the introduction of electronic sports coupons. In the first phase, a pilot program can be implemented for students from elementary school to junior high school, and a sports coupon of 1,000 yuan per year can be issued.

If the effect is significant, it can be extended to the elderly and the entire population of Hong Kong.
